Indian Idol 12 winner Pawandeep Rajan has shared his harrowing experience of a near-fatal road accident that occurred on May 5th. While traveling to Delhi for a show, his car collided with a truck near Moradabad, subsequently catching fire with Rajan inside. He was pulled out of the burning vehicle and rushed to a hospital. The singer sustained critical injuries, including broken legs and a head injury, necessitating multiple surgeries.
Rajan's recovery journey has been arduous, involving extensive immobility. He described the initial month of being bedridden and the subsequent month of limited movement after flying to Mumbai. Despite the challenges, Rajan expressed happiness in his gradual progress, now being able to walk and even play the guitar again. This difficult period has instilled in him a profound appreciation for his ability to walk.
The traumatic event has served as a significant life lesson for Rajan, emphasizing the importance of accepting adverse situations, moving forward with positivity, and cherishing one's health. He remains hopeful for further improvement in his mobility in the coming month as he continues his rehabilitation.
